Insurance payments for others come under Third Party Payment is not advised
Premium Payment shall be made by the Policyholder of the Policy. Third Party online payment is prohibited.

Tax benefit available only for premium paid for specified persons

Under Section 80C of the Income Tax Act, any amount paid by a policyholder towards life insurance premium for self, spouse or his/her children can be claimed as deduction from taxable income. Premium paid for policies in the name of any other third party (other than spouse or children) such as parents (father / mother / both) or in-laws is not eligible for deduction under section 80C. If a person is paying premium for more than one insurance policy, all the premiums can be included. The benefit is available for life insurance policies sold by all insurance companies – both public and private sector.

Nice offer but there’s a fineprint, do check that out:

A Convenience fee will be levied on all electricity, water and gas bills payments made through American Express EPAY. This change does not impact majority of bill payment categories such as telecom, mobile, insurance, magazines, donations and other categories apart from electricity, water and gas. You also continue to earn Membership Rewards Points on all your bill payments.

The applicable charges are as follows (excluding GST* ) :-
Rs. 50 per transaction for bill payment up to Rs. 15,000 | Rs. 100 per transaction for bill payment between Rs. 15,001 to Rs. 1,00,000 | 1.95% of the transaction amount for payments above Rs. 1,00,000.

  • Service tax is billed on any convenience fee that is charged and will appear separately on the billing statement. Service Tax is levied as per the applicable rate.

Please note that there will be no convenience fee levied by American Express on payments made directly to the utility service providers (biller), such as payments made or standing instructions set up on biller website etc. However, service providers (billers) may charge convenience or processing fee on such payments as per their own practices.
